Retain More Tooth Structure With Less Invasive Treatments

Minimally invasive dentistry can change the way you feel about visiting the dentist. Instead of removing large parts of a tooth to fix a problem, your dentist uses careful methods that keep as much of your natural tooth as possible. Your smile deserves care that protects what nature gave you.

Here are some of the ways this gentle dentistry can help you:

  • Less drilling and discomfort - Treatments remove only what is needed, so your visits are easier and often shorter.
  • Early cavity care - Small cavities are treated before they grow into bigger, more costly problems.
  • Composite rehabilitation for worn teeth - If your teeth are worn down from grinding or age, our practice rebuilds them with bonded composite material instead of full crowns. Your dentist won't need to grind away healthy tooth structure to make room for a crown.
  • Relief for dental anxiety - Gentler treatments make appointments less stressful for nervous patients.
  • Faster recovery - With less invasive work, your mouth heals more quickly.
  • Stronger teeth over time - Keeping more of your natural tooth structure helps it stay healthy for years.

Common Questions About Minimally Invasive Dentistry

What is minimally invasive dentistry? 
Minimally invasive dentistry describes a treatment philosophy built around saving healthy tooth structure whenever possible. Rather than drilling away large sections of a tooth, the dentist targets only the diseased or broken areas, using gentle techniques and modern bonding materials to complete the repair.
How is minimally invasive dentistry different from traditional dentistry?

The biggest difference with minimally invasive dentistry is how much of your tooth stays untouched. Other methods of dentistry frequently call for heavy drilling or capping a tooth entirely. This more conservative approach leans on early intervention to fix problems with far less removal of dental structure.

Can minimally invasive dentistry help if I get nervous at the dentist? 
Anxious patients tend to do very well with minimally invasive dentistry. Appointments usually involve quieter tools, minimal drilling, and less time in the chair. The experience feels calmer and more manageable for anyone who dreads dental visits.
Can minimally invasive dentistry restore teeth that are worn down? 

Worn teeth can be rebuilt through composite rehabilitation, a cornerstone of minimally invasive dentistry. Layers of bonded resin restore each tooth's height, function, and appearance. Unlike full crowns, this method limits shaving down healthy enamel to make room for a restoration.

Does minimally invasive dentistry save money compared to conventional dentistry? 

Choosing minimally invasive dentistry frequently leads to lower costs across a lifetime of care. Smaller repairs use fewer materials and shorter appointments, and teeth that keep their natural structure are less likely to need major, costly procedures down the road.
